Uptime Automation Salary

How much does the Uptime Automation Pay for employees?

As of May 2026, the average annual salary for employees at Uptime Automation in the United States is $99,531. This translates to an approximate hourly wage of $48. Salaries at Uptime Automation typically range from $87,668 to $112,306 annually, reflecting the diverse roles and experience levels within the company. Uptime Automation’s salaries are influenced by a wide range of factors including job role, department, years of experience, and location.

About Uptime Automation
Uptime Automation is a premier Control Systems Integration firm that applies professional expertise in the latest control system technologies to help our customers and OEM's. We help our clients in a variety of ways, to improve operational performance, obtain optimal efficiency, build robust industrial networks, and ultimately raise profitability. What Is the Cost of Living Near Jersey City?

Understanding the cost of living near Jersey City is key to truly evaluating a salary offer or your current compensation at Uptime Automation.
Jersey City's Cost of Living Index is approximately 132.5 (32.5% more expensive than US average; 16.1% more than NJ average). Across from Manhattan, very high housing costs, excellent transit (PATH, Light Rail, Ferry). When planning your budget based on a salary from Uptime Automation, consider these typical monthly expenses:
Expense Category Estimated Monthly Cost Key Considerations / Notes
Housing (1-BR Apt Rent) $2,500 - $3,800+ A significant portion of Uptime Automation salary. Location choices impact this heavily.
Utilities (Basic) $130 - $220 Electricity, Heating, Cooling, Water etc.
Public Transportation $121 (PATH 30-day unlimited) / NJ Transit varies Essential for most commuters; car ownership is costly.
Groceries (Single Person) $470 - $700 Can be higher with more dining out or specialty stores.
Personal & Leisure $500 - $900+ Dining out, entertainment, shopping. Highly variable.
Healthcare (Individual) $420 - $780+ Varies significantly by plan & employer contribution.
Subtotal (Excluding Taxes) $4,041 - $6,401+ This subtotal does not include income taxes (federal, state, local), which can significantly impact your take-home pay.
